Optimizing Tenant Operations for Enhanced ROI

In today's competitive real estate market, maximizing ROI is paramount. Landlords and property managers are constantly seeking ways to enhance efficiency and reduce operational costs. One key strategy involves streamlining tenant operations. By implementing effective solutions, property owners can enhance the overall tenant experience while simultaneously driving higher ROI.

A well-structured system for managing tenant interactions, from requests to rent payments and maintenance requests, can significantly decrease administrative burden and free up valuable time for landlords. Leveraging technology, such as online portals and automated workflows, further simplifies these processes, leading to increased tenant satisfaction and reduced operational expenses.

  • Adopting proactive maintenance schedules can help prevent costly repairs down the line.
  • Facilitating open communication between landlords and tenants fosters a positive culture.
  • Carrying out regular tenant satisfaction surveys provides valuable insights for improvement.

Ultimately, by prioritizing tenant well-being and operational efficiency, property owners can create a win-win situation that results in a higher ROI.

Deploying Innovative Technology Solutions in CRE Management

The CRE industry is steadily evolving, driven by the adoption of innovative technology solutions. Embracing these technological advancements allows CRE experts to optimize various aspects of property management, boosting efficiency and profitability.

From proptech solutions to mobile applications, there is a wide array of technologies available to revolutionize CRE operations. For instance, property platforms can simplify tasks such as maintenance tracking, freeing up valuable time for professionals to focus on client relationships.

Furthermore, the adoption of sensor networks in buildings allows for monitoring, providing actionable intelligence to optimise energy consumption, maintenance schedules and overall building operations.

In conclusion, implementing innovative technology solutions is no longer an option but a strategic advantage for CRE experts seeking to remain competitive. By leveraging these advancements, the CRE industry can attain greater efficiency, profitability and sustainability.
